The Myth of a Colorblind, Meritocratic Society with David M. Bailey
Reimagining the Good Life with Amy Julia Becker
46 minutes
8 months ago
The Myth of a Colorblind, Meritocratic Society with David M. Bailey
Send us a text Recent political changes and executive orders have polarized the complex conversation around diversity, equity, inclusion, and accessibility (DEIA). David M. Bailey, the Founder and CEO of Arrabon, joins Amy Julia Becker to discuss: the consequences of dismantling DEIA initiativesthe implications of colorblindness and meritocracythe role of the church in advocating for justicethe importance of maintaining hope and engagement amidst societal polarizationthe need for critic...
